摘 要:目的建立并初步验证病理状态中药四性数学模型。方法用HR3000数显热量计测量小柴胡汤及寒证小鼠模型服药前后体内代谢产物的燃烧焓,计算小柴胡汤加减配伍经小鼠体内代谢产物燃烧焓的变化,据此判断药物寒热,验证依据热力学第一定律所建立中药四性数学模型的正确性。结果计算得到寒证模型小鼠各药物组及模型组的燃烧焓值,并判断出黄芩-柴胡组、黄芩-柴胡+甘草组为寒性药物,小柴胡汤组、人参-生姜-大枣-半夏组、人参-生姜-大枣-半夏+甘草组、黄芩-柴胡+人参-生姜-大枣-半夏组为热性药物,甘草组为平性药物。结论所建立的病理状态中药四性数学模型能正确反映小柴胡汤加减配伍对病理机体的寒、热变化,可用来定量反映中药(复方)四性。Objective To establish and initially verify the mathematical model for the four natures of Chinese materia medica (CMM) in pathological state. Methods The combustion enthalpy of Xiaochaihu Decoction (XD) and the in vivo metabolites in mice with cold syndrome before and after treatment was measured using HR3000 Digital Calorimeter, and the enthalpy changes of the in vivo metabolite in mice on drug combinations with or without XD were calculated and analyzed. The cold-heat properties of CMM were judged, and the mathematical model established by the first law ofthermodinamics was validated. Results The combustion enthalpy of the treatment and model groups of "mice with cold syndrome" was calculated. The Scutellariae-Bupleurum and Scutellariae-Bupleurum + Licorice groups were identified as cold property drugs, XD, Ginseng-Ginger-Jujube-Pinellia, Ginseng- Ginger-Jujube-Pinellia + Licorice, and Scutellariae-Bupleurum + Ginseng-Ginger-Jujube-Pinellia groups were heat property drugs, and Licorice group was fiat property drug. Conclusion The cold or heat changes of body by drug combinations with or without XD could be reflected accurately by the mathematical model of the four natures of CMM in pathological state. The model could be used to quantitatively reflect the four natures of the compound CMM.
